Tucked in the Blue Ridge Mountains, this tiny hamlet offers peaceful hiking trails and access to Big Ivy's pristine forests. Nearby artists' studios welcome visitors, while local farms invite you to pick seasonal berries or sample fresh mountain honey.
The hottest months are usually July and August, with an average temperature of 20°C, while the coldest months are January and February, with an average of 4°C. Average annual precipitation for Barnardsville is 1312 mm.
